Welcome to the Plumwick on-call rotation. The batch email digests are assembled by the Sablequeue worker at 05:00 and 17:00 in each recipient's local timezone, so a "missed digest" ticket usually means the timezone resolver returned null, not that the job failed. Before escalating, check the worker's last-run timestamp and the skip-reason column in the dispatch log. Retries are safe; duplicates are deduped downstream. The full runbook, including the manual re-send procedure, is on the internal page below.

runbook for tagug-hafog: https://jira.lumiclabs.internal/projects/pages/pages/9773c0d8

MEMO — Key-Card Stock, Renholt Annex

The new Renholt Annex opens Monday. Blank key-card stock (400 units) ships from Vantor Supply on Thursday. Store sealed boxes in the secure cabinet, not the mailroom shelf. Do not pre-encode any cards; facilities handles encoding on-site. Log the box count on arrival and report any broken seals immediately. A courier collects two boxes Friday morning for the Annex. Follow the hand-over instruction below.

courier memo of yajof-yawep: the ulaix silath courier leaves the casax ledger at gate 3093 under passcode 598820

[ ] Key Ceremony — Monthly Partition Signing (Harrowfield Ledger). Confirm that the partition-manager key covering the month-based table splits in the Corvane warehouse has been rotated and that the prior month's partition is sealed read-only. Future maintainers: the sealing key is escrowed, not stored in the config repo, so never commit it. If the escrow envelope is ever opened during an audit, re-rotate within 24 hours. Unsealing during recovery requires the passphrase recorded immediately below.

unlock words, fawig-bagef: olidor-holir-istox-holath-tamys-quenion-giliel

Subject: DR drill recap — TideGlance widget

Hi all, quick note before the weekly sync: Thursday's disaster-recovery drill for the TideGlance tide-table widget went fine. We failed over to the Seabright cluster in about nine minutes; the only hiccup was the stale cache on the harbor feed. Action item: everyone on the rotation should verify they can unlock the DR vault. The recovery passphrase you'll need is printed just below.

vault phrase of yaduf-yajop = lamath-kelix-aldion-zorius-ulaox-eliax-gorox-norok-fenael-fenath-julael-pelius-belius-druion